I searched our Tab2 forum and seems most of the threads were either unresolved or not the same issue as mine. I was running a normal SanDisk Micro SD 32gb card. It crapped out so I decided to swap over to a SanDisk Ultra 64gb card as I have the 32gb version in my S3 with no issues. I read about the formatting issue and needing to change it to Fat32 which I have.
Prior to this I did not format using Fat32 and instead formatted with the Tab2 instead. I thought this was the cause of my headaches but seems even after formatting with Fat32 it still hasn't been resolved.
I transferred video files from my pc that work perfectly fine to my sd card since I travel alot for work. I use MX player but also tried Mobo during this period to see if it was a player issue as well as the stock player.
One of the first issues is that the Tab2 sometimes won't see my card or won't see the available memory I have on it, or read it wrong entirely ie says I have 128mb free when I know I have over 30gb free.
So now I've formatted using Fat32 and haven't had enough time to see if that problem still comes up but the other issue is that my video's don't play. Or they play on one try but won't play again on the next.
I bought my SD card from the Samsung store so I'm assuming it's not fake. So can anyone shed any light on the matter?
